| 备注 |
Batum changed hands repeatedly between 1918 and 1920 — Ottoman occupation, then British, then briefly disputed between Georgia, Armenia, and Azerbaijan before Soviet absorption in 1921. This 3 Rouble note belongs to the British-administered period, when local authorities issued emergency fractional currency to address a severe coin shortage rather than any formal monetary policy.
At 48 × 31 mm, it is among the smallest emergency issues of the Caucasus interregnum. Paper quality on surviving examples is notoriously fragile; the thin stock was never intended for extended circulation.
